Sales and Logistics Administrator
Location: Dubai United Arab Emirates
Hybrid
Purpose of Role:This role sits at the heart of ESCOs commercial operations in the Middle East and South Asia. You will be the central point of coordination across sales administration logistics and customer support ensuring smooth daytoday operations. This is an exciting opportunity to work in a regional standalone role with real ownership and visibility supporting a growing business in a dynamic international environment.

Key Responsibilities:
Act as the primary interface for customers supporting order processing product availability pricing queries and shipment updates
Coordinate inbound and outbound logistics with 3PL providers and/or warehouse partners
Support sales operations including invoicing documentation and liaison with accounting teams
Manage inventory levels in collaboration with sales teams and regional supply chain
Safety First: Demonstrate 100% commitment to our zero harm behaviours in support of our drive towards developing a worldclass safety culture
Job Knowledge / Education and Qualifications
Experience in sales administration logistics supply chain or customer service support
Fluent English communication skills
Strong organisational and timemanagement skills
Proficiency in MS Office and ERP systems (SAP preferred)
Must be permanently authorised to work in the country to which you are applying without sponsorship.
